What Are 12 Volt Output Solar Panels?


Solar panels generate electricity by converting sunlight into usable power through photovoltaic (PV) cells. A 12-volt output solar panel typically contains multiple PV cells connected in a series configuration to produce a nominal voltage of 12 volts. This output voltage is ideal for charging 12-volt batteries, which are commonly used in various applications such as RVs, boats, and remote electrical systems.


Benefits of 12 Volt Output Solar Panels


1. Compatibility with Batteries One of the primary advantages of 12-volt solar panels is their compatibility with standard lead-acid or lithium-ion batteries. Many deep-cycle batteries used in recreational vehicles (RVs) or marine applications are designed to operate at 12 volts, making it easy to integrate solar panels into existing systems.


2. Simplicity of Use 12-volt systems tend to be simpler and more straightforward for consumers to understand and set up. This ease of use makes them particularly appealing to novice solar users who want to harness solar energy without a steep learning curve.


3. Portability Many 12-volt solar panels are lightweight and easily portable, allowing them to be used in various locations and applications. This portability is especially beneficial for campers, hikers, and outdoor enthusiasts who require a reliable power source away from traditional grid connections.


4. Cost-Effectiveness Compared to higher voltage systems, 12-volt solar panels are often more affordable. Their lower cost makes them an attractive choice for budget-conscious consumers and those new to solar energy.


5. Scalability Users can easily scale their solar systems by connecting multiple 12-volt panels in parallel to increase their total output. This adaptability allows consumers to customize their systems to meet their specific energy needs.


Applications of 12 Volt Output Solar Panels


The versatility of 12-volt solar panels makes them suitable for a wide range of applications


1. Recreational Vehicles (RVs) Solar panels provide a sustainable power solution for RV owners, enabling them to run appliances, lights, and charge devices without relying on the electrical grid.

2. Boating Sailboats and motorboats can use 12-volt solar panels for powering navigation systems, lights, and other electronics while on the water.


3. Remote Cabins and Sheds For off-grid cabins or small sheds, 12-volt solar panels can deliver enough power for lighting, heating, and charging small electronics.


4. Emergency Power Supply During power outages, having a 12-volt solar panel system can ensure that essential devices remain operational.


5. Agricultural Uses Farmers can use these solar panels to power water pumps, sensors, and other equipment in remote or hard-to-reach areas.


Considerations When Choosing 12 Volt Output Solar Panels


While 12-volt solar panels offer numerous advantages, there are several factors consumers should consider before making a purchase


1. Power Requirements Determine the total wattage needed for your applications. Carefully calculating your energy consumption will help you choose the right number and size of solar panels.


2. Quality and Durability Not all solar panels are created equal. Look for reputable manufacturers that offer durable, weather-resistant panels that can withstand environmental factors.


3. Installation Proper installation is crucial for maximizing the performance of solar panels. Depending on your familiarity with electrical systems, consider hiring professionals for installation or opting for pre-assembled kits that simplify the process.


4. Storage Solutions Pairing your solar panels with an adequate battery system is essential for storing energy for use during non-sunny periods. Ensure compatibility between your solar panel output and battery system.
